Crompton Greaves unveils innovative fans, coolers

Company launches fans and coolers called ‘Air 360’ and ‘tricool’

April 24, 2018 07:12 pm | Updated 07:12 pm IST - CHENNAI

Crompton Greaves Consumer Electricals Ltd., (CGEL) on Tuesday unveiled innovative range of fans and coolers called ‘Air 360’ and ‘tricool’ to stay cool during the summer.

“We are coming out with a pilot with these water coolers to test the market, till the next summer,” said Mathew Job, chief executive officer, CGEL. “This is the first product to be designed on the lines of the split air-conditioner as space is a big constraint in many homes.

“We are the first company to come out with a standalone cooler that delivers 60% better cooling than the standard plastic coolers and it also saves space. We have to wait for two months or till next summer to get the feedback. It is priced at ₹12,500,” he said.

Regarding the Air 360 fans, he said it came with a unique elevated blade design that delivered air over 50% more room space than regular fans. Priced at ₹2,375, it was available in two variants and the third one at ₹2,575.
